    Beskrivning

    Now in its third edition Construction Law by Julian Bailey is the definitive work of reference for construction law practitioners internationally. In three volumes, it provides the most comprehensive treatment of the major issues arising out of construction and engineering projects, with extensive references to case law, statutes and regulations, standard forms of contract and legal commentary.The book in its new updated form is an indispensable work of reference for law practitioners and is now accessibly priced for the post-graduate student market.

    Mer om författaren

    Julian Bailey is a partner in the London office of White & Case LLP, practising in the firm's International Arbitration and Construction and Engineering Groups. Julian was Chairman of the Society of Construction Law (UK) (2015-2016), the leading industry body for construction law.He is Adjunct Professor of Law at Hamad bin Khalifa University, Doha, and lectures on infrastructure development law as part of the university's J.D. programme. Julian has also acted as a Ph.D examiner for King's College, London.
